Optical Illusions
A famous illusionist has hired you to design a new type of optical illusion for a show. How will
you do it?
To make an optical illusion, you have to use light to make
people see an image that is not really there. Here is your
challenge:
• You may use only common materials and devices
approved by your teacher.
• You must use at least two different interactions of light.
• The image you create must be different from the object(s)
in at least two ways (for example,
size, orientation, color, or position).
You will then need to develop and use a model to describe how the illusion works as a result of
light wave interactions with various materials.
